Introducing Author Otis Randolf and his debut novel "The Frog Pond"

Photobucket

The eagerly anticipated novel is slated to be released August and follows the lives of Eric Moore, Denard Lewis, and Anderijo Campbell. Their lives, as well as the lives of the people around them, are catapulted into precarious and difficult situations. These situations complicate their lives even further when the deranged actions of a murderer claims the lives of two women married to ministers who secretly practice homosexual activities. The culprit aims to expose the ministers' infidelity while also backing organizations that promote same-sex marriages. The Frog Pond explores the hypocrisy and self-righteousness of athletes, corporate executives, preachers, and others who believe image is everything and truth is insignificant - until consequences befall them.

A portion of "The Frog Pond" book sales are going to the Men of Essence LGBT Youth Scholarship Fund. The organization is based in Dallas and headed up by the same individual who designed the book cover.
